Fontibacillus phaseoli

Taxonomy ID: 1416533 (for references in articles please use NCBI:txid1416533)
current name
Fontibacillus phaseoli Flores-Felix et al. 2014
type strain of Fontibacillus phaseoli: personal::BAPVE7B, BCCM/LMG:27589, CECT:8333
NCBI BLAST name: firmicutes
Rank: species
Genetic code: Translation table 11 (Bacterial, Archaeal and Plant Plastid)
Lineage( full )
cellular organisms; Bacteria; Terrabacteria group; Bacillota; Bacilli; Bacillales; Paenibacillaceae; Fontibacillus
